Analysis

Gambia recorded 7.06 kg/cap for alcoholic beverages — food supply quantity in 2023.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 10.0% on the previous year and down 65.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, alcoholic beverages — food supply quantity in Gambia peaked at 27.71 kg/cap in 2010 and was at its lowest, 6.42 kg/cap, in 2022.

Gambia ranks 135th of 163 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Alcoholic Beverages — Food supply quantity in Gambia, year by year

Annual values for Alcoholic Beverages — Food supply quantity (kg/capita/yr) in Gambia, 2010 to 2023.
Year kg/cap Change
2010 27.71 kg/cap
2011 25.45 kg/cap -8.2%
2012 26.46 kg/cap +4.0%
2013 20.25 kg/cap -23.5%
2014 17.16 kg/cap -15.3%
2015 14.6 kg/cap -14.9%
2016 13.77 kg/cap -5.7%
2017 11.46 kg/cap -16.8%
2018 8.82 kg/cap -23.0%
2019 9.6 kg/cap +8.8%
2020 8.89 kg/cap -7.4%
2021 6.59 kg/cap -25.9%
2022 6.42 kg/cap -2.6%
2023 7.06 kg/cap +10.0%

A food balance sheet presents a comprehensive picture of the pattern of a country's food supply during a specified reference period. The food balance sheet shows for each food item - i.e. each primary commodity and a number of processed commodities potentially available for human consumption - the sources of supply and its utilization. The total quantity of foodstuffs produced in a country added to the total quantity imported and adjusted to any change in stocks that may have occurred since the beginning of the reference period gives the supply available during that period. On the utilization side a distinction is made between the quantities exported, fed to livestock, used for seed, put to manufacture for food use and non-food uses, losses during storage and transportation, and food supplies available for human consumption. The per caput supply of each such food item available for human consumption is then obtained by dividing the respective quantity by the related data on the population actually partaking of it. Data on per capita food supplies are expressed in terms of quantity and - by applying appropriate food composition factors for all primary and processed products - also in terms of caloric value and protein and fat content.
